  • This video features a demo of the Roland Cube Street with a Fender MIM 'Roadhouse' Strat (with Texas Special pickups), including different amp models and effects. The Roland Street Cube is a popular battery powered amp used for small jam sessions, small singer songwriter ('coffeehouse') gigs, and is often seen being used by buskers. (Demo was with a Beyerdynamic MC930 mic.)

    Thanks for this video, I just wondered if my unit was faulty although I've just bought it, as the volumes of the jc and black panel are far lower than the brit/stack/r-fier options, although a fender twin reverb could probably match them all in volume. Thanks for any advice you may be able to give

    • @BlueSkyGuitar2
      @BlueSkyGuitar2  5 ปีที่แล้ว

      The jc and black panel are lower gain 'clean' amp model settings vs the higher gain brit/stack/rectifier which are 'crunch/dirty' settings. The latter settings would be 'louder.' (Without splitting hairs about gain vs volume and noting that you can get meaty clean sounds from some of the high gain settings.) Just guessing, I'd say your amp is fine. Have fun with your Roland amp!
